SUMMARY:Feria Desembalaje de Bilbao
DESCRIPTION:\nThe Feria Desembalaje de Bilbao is one of Spain’s most renowned antique fairs, drawing collectors, dealers, and enthusiasts from Europe. This vibrant biannual event, held in the heart of the Basque Country, showcases an eclectic mix of treasures, from classic furniture to vintage trinkets, all infused with history and character. With over 200 exhibitors presenting their wares, the fair is a must-visit for anyone captivated by the charm of antiques and the stories they tell.\n\n\n\nA Haven for Antiques\n\n\n\nTaking place twice a year, typically in spring and autumn, the Feria Desembalaje de Bilbao has grown to become a hallmark of the antique circuit. Its wide-ranging appeal lies in its sheer variety. Whether you are an experienced collector seeking rare finds or a casual visitor hoping to stumble upon a unique piece for your home, the fair promises something for everyone. Each item must meet strict criteria, ensuring authenticity and quality, which has helped the fair earn its stellar reputation.\n\n\n\nVisitors can explore countless stalls laden with historical artefacts by strolling through the expansive exhibition spaces. The fair offers an impressive spectrum of styles and eras, from ornate mirrors and vintage textiles to mid-century modern furniture and industrial design elements. For those passionate about restoration or upcycling, the Feria Desembalaje de Bilbao also provides workshops and demonstrations where experts share their knowledge and techniques.\n\n\n\nAnother highlight is the lively atmosphere. Conversations buzz between vendors and buyers, and the joy of discovering hidden gems is palpable. Whether you want to purchase or browse, the Feria Desembalaje de Bilbao is an inspiring celebration of history, craftsmanship, and creativity.\n\n\n\nBilbao: A Dynamic Host City\n\n\n\n\nBilbao, the largest city in the Basque Country, is the perfect backdrop for such an event. Once an industrial powerhouse, the city has become a cultural hub without losing its authenticity. Its blend of modern innovation and traditional charm makes it a fascinating place to explore.\n\n\n\nThe Guggenheim Museum, a masterpiece of contemporary architecture by Frank Gehry, is a must-visit for art lovers. Its striking titanium curves house an impressive modern and contemporary art collection, while the surrounding riverside area is adorned with sculptures and installations. Beyond the Guggenheim, Bilbao boasts an array of cultural attractions, including the Fine Arts Museum and the Casco Viejo, the city’s old town, where narrow streets lead to quaint shops, lively bars, and historic landmarks.\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\nBilbao’s culinary scene is equally enticing. The city is famous for its pintxos and small bites served in bars, a hallmark of Basque cuisine. Pair these with a glass of txakoli, a local sparkling wine, for an authentic taste of the region.\n\n\n\nThe Exhibition Centre: BEC, Barakaldo\n\n\n\nThe Feria Desembalaje de Bilbao is held at the Bilbao Exhibition Centre (BEC) in Barakaldo, a town just a short distance from Bilbao city centre. This state-of-the-art venue is one of the largest exhibition spaces in Spain, boasting modern facilities and ample room for the fair’s hundreds of exhibitors.\n\n\n\nThe BEC is well-equipped to handle the thousands of visitors who attend each edition of the fair. Its spacious layout allows easy navigation through the numerous stalls and plenty of on-site amenities, including cafes, rest areas, and parking facilities. The venue is easily accessible by public transport, making it a convenient destination for local and international attendees.\n\n\n\nExploring the Surrounding Area\n\n\n\nThe Basque Country is a region of breathtaking landscapes and rich traditions, and visitors to the fair should take the opportunity to explore beyond Bilbao. A short drive from the city leads to the dramatic coastline, where rugged cliffs meet the Bay of Biscay. The charming fishing villages of Bermeo and Lekeitio are perfect for a day trip, offering picturesque harbours and delicious seafood.\n\n\n\nNature lovers will enjoy a visit to Urdaibai Biosphere Reserve, a UNESCO-protected area known for its diverse ecosystems, including wetlands, forests, and beaches. This charming hotel blends historic character with modern comforts, providing a cosy base for exploring the old town and beyond.\n\n\n\nHow to Get There\n\n\n\nBilbao is well-connected to major cities in Spain and Europe, making it an accessible destination. Bilbao Airport, located about 12 kilometres from the city, offers regular flights from numerous international destinations. A convenient bus service from the airport takes you directly to the city centre.\n\n\n\nFor those travelling by train, Bilbao is linked to other Spanish cities via RENFE’s rail network. The town is also car-accessible, with excellent motorway connections from Madrid, Barcelona, and the French border.\n\n\n\nTo reach the Bilbao Exhibition Centre, visitors can take the Metro Bilbao, which stops near the venue. Alternatively, local buses and taxis provide efficient transport options.\n\n\n\nWhat Else to See and Do in Bilbao\n\n\n\nWhile attending the Feria Desembalaje de Bilbao, take some time to enjoy other attractions in the area. In addition to the Guggenheim Museum and Casco Viejo, the Alhóndiga Bilbao, a former wine warehouse turned cultural centre, is worth a visit. Its striking design by Philippe Starck includes a library, cinema, and rooftop pool.\n\n\n\nFor outdoor enthusiasts, Mount Artxanda offers panoramic views of the city and is accessible by a funicular railway. The surrounding Basque countryside, with its rolling hills and vineyards, provides further opportunities for exploration and relaxation.\n\n\n\n\n
